Last December 14th Border Patrol Agent Brian Terry was killed during an Arizona shootout with members of a Mexican drug cartel. But before the facts surrounding this murder could be buried with its victim, David Codrea and Mike Vanderboegh brought the story to the American public. Working with contacts within the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, and Firearms (ATF), these men revealed what is now known as Project “Gunwalker”…
The investigative work they have done into Project Gunwalker and the ATF’s attempts to cover its tracks earn Codrea and Vanderboegh kudos from justice lovers and 2nd amendment supporters everywhere.
